Transaction 3887957c7ddc356a3dbcd9547f71d7eba63ce1ba9fa7646774048a6d5f6ef71d

1 Input
2 Outputs
  • 3887957c7ddc356a3dbcd9547f71d7eba63ce1ba9fa7646774048a6d5f6ef71d:0
  • value  262185
    address  3B2PfPMHWLdgjaCrG4VPQjBEXncr99JC7E
  • 3887957c7ddc356a3dbcd9547f71d7eba63ce1ba9fa7646774048a6d5f6ef71d:1
  • value  9180061
    address  13sWvSsbasbM85znqmTJMKn7WmKxTtqhzy